CI: Also install the built files and expose docs and logs
This commit is contained in:
parent
d07785959c
commit
d138596c78
|
@ -26,4 +26,12 @@ build:ubuntu:
|
||||||
- pip3 install meson
|
- pip3 install meson
|
||||||
script:
|
script:
|
||||||
- meson _build -Ddocbook_docs=enabled
|
- meson _build -Ddocbook_docs=enabled
|
||||||
- ninja -C _build
|
- ninja -C _build install
|
||||||
|
artifacts:
|
||||||
|
expose_as: "Build artifacts"
|
||||||
|
paths:
|
||||||
|
- _build/docs/notification-spec.html
|
||||||
|
- _build/docs/reference/html
|
||||||
|
- _build/docs/reference/html/index.html
|
||||||
|
- _build/meson-logs
|
||||||
|
|
||||||
|
|
Loading…
Reference in New Issue